Pet Hair Vacuum Vs Robot Vacuum Buying Guide
Choosing the right solution for pet hair starts with understanding how each type of vacuum performs in everyday homes. The following sections break down the most important factors based on product specifications, user feedback patterns, and practical homeowner needs.
Understanding the Core Differences
A traditional pet hair vacuum typically refers to an upright, canister, or stick model equipped with motorized brush rolls, pet-specific attachments, and strong suction for deep carpet cleaning. These excel at intensive weekly sessions or targeted messes such as hair mats under furniture. Robot vacuums, by contrast, operate autonomously on a schedule, focusing on daily surface maintenance across hard floors and low-pile carpets. Many current robots combine vacuuming with mopping and feature self-emptying bases that reduce interaction for weeks at a time.
The main trade-off is control versus convenience. Manual pet hair vacuums give higher peak suction and better edge detailing in a single pass, while robots free up time by running when no one is home. Homeowners with heavy shedders often find a hybrid approach works best: a robot for daily pickup and a traditional unit for deeper cleans. Consider floor type and home size first, then match the technology to your tolerance for maintenance. For additional context on hard surface care, review the hard floor cleaner for tile floors guide.
Suction Power and Pet Hair Removal Performance
Suction strength measured in Pascals (Pa) is critical for lifting fur that settles into carpet fibers or settles on hard floors. Models in our analysis range from approximately 5000Pa to 12000Pa. Higher numbers help pull embedded pet hair, dander, and litter from low-pile rugs without multiple passes. Look for automatic carpet boost features that increase power when sensors detect fabric surfaces.
Robot designs with dual rubber rollers or floating main brushes maintain consistent contact and reduce the chance of hair wrap. Traditional pet hair vacuums often use powered pet tools that agitate deeper, making them preferable for thick carpets. Common mistakes include assuming maximum advertised suction always translates to real results; airflow design and brush type matter equally. For multi-pet households, prioritize units rated for pet hair with sealed systems that trap allergens effectively.
Anti-Tangle Brush Systems and Hair Management
Pet hair, especially long fur from dogs or cats, quickly wraps around traditional bristle rollers and forces frequent cleaning. Dual anti-tangle systems, rubberized rollers, and arched side brushes minimize this issue. Several models feature zero-tangle or jaw-scraper designs that actively cut or deflect hair so it enters the dustbin instead of binding the brush.
Brushless suction ports found on some compact robots further reduce maintenance by eliminating the roller altogether for certain debris types. Homeowners should check how easy it is to remove and clean the main brush. A design that requires tools or disassembly every few days quickly becomes a chore. Prioritize models marketed specifically for pet owners with proven anti-wrap technology when long-haired pets share the home.
Navigation, Mapping, and Obstacle Avoidance
LiDAR-based mapping creates precise floor plans and enables systematic cleaning paths instead of random bouncing. Multi-floor memory (up to four or five maps) suits multi-level homes, while real-time obstacle detection using structured light or sensors helps avoid toys, cables, and pet bowls. Recharge-and-resume functionality ensures large areas finish even if battery runs low mid-cycle.
Basic infrared or bumper systems work for small apartments but miss spots and collide more often. App-based virtual walls and no-go zones protect delicate areas or pet feeding stations. Accurate navigation also improves edge and corner coverage, which is vital where pet hair accumulates. Pair strong mapping with your floor plan size for efficient daily runs.
Self-Emptying Bases and Long-Term Maintenance
Self-emptying docks that hold 30 to 90 days of debris transform ownership for busy households. Bagless designs with washable cups reduce ongoing costs, while sealed HEPA filtration traps dander and allergens. Some premium docks also wash and dry mop pads and refill water tanks, creating near-hands-free operation.
Traditional pet hair vacuums require emptying after every use and filter cleaning more frequently. Factor in dust bag or bin capacity when comparing. Models with large sealed bags keep fine particles contained, improving air quality. Regular filter maintenance remains essential regardless of type; check manufacturer guidance for replacement intervals to maintain suction performance.
Runtime, Coverage, and Home Size Suitability
Battery life between 120 and 160 minutes covers most single-floor homes of 1500 to 2700 square feet on a single charge. Eco modes extend runtime while max suction shortens it. Auto-recharge and resume features allow seamless multi-session cleaning without user intervention. Slim profiles under three inches tall reach under sofas and beds where pets rest and shed.
Larger homes benefit from higher-capacity batteries and multi-map support. Smaller apartments can succeed with compact, lower-priced units that still offer solid suction. Always match claimed coverage to your actual floor plan and furniture density. Overestimating capacity leads to incomplete cleans and frustration.

Multi-Surface Compatibility and Mopping Options
Effective models transition automatically between hard floors and carpets, boosting suction on rugs and lifting mops or reducing water on carpets. Combo vacuum-and-mop units with large water tanks handle light daily mopping of hard surfaces. Protective plates or mop-lift technology prevent wood floor damage from excess moisture. For deeper carpet work, traditional pet hair vacuums still hold an edge, especially when paired with insights from the carpet cleaner machine resource.
Check water flow adjustability and whether the mop pad is washable or disposable. Sonic mopping or dual spinning pads improve stain removal on tile and sealed hardwood. Always remove mopping attachments before carpet runs on models without automatic lift. Surface versatility reduces the need for multiple dedicated machines in mixed-floor homes.
